Diptyque has been a part of our store for the last nine years. Over that time we have built a loyal customer following which we have been pleased to serve.
However, over that time Diptyque has opened more shops, and have pursued a policy of restricting certain products to their own stores; which for us has meant we are unable to supply you with those items you have been requesting.
This has lead to some extreme frustration, and so reluctantly we have decided to de-list them. We have a fine selection of candles from Geodesis, which is also from France, and fragrance diffusers from Dr Vranjes in Italy. Philosykos Philosykos perfume created by Olivia Giacobetti and released in 1996.
Philosykos perfume is fig with green notes and a woody-earthy base. It smells like the whole fig grove, including the trees and the warm earth, and while the fig note itself is sweet and creamy, the sweetness is tempered by other notes and is never overwhelming.
Philosykos perfume was included in one of the first sample orders I made after becoming seriously interested in perfume, and I pretty much hated it at first sniff. It smelled to me mostly like dirt, wet leaves and bark, and I could not imagine why anyone would want to smell like dirt, wet leaves and bark.

Do Son Excitting diptyque perfume has a floral blend of tuberose, orange tree leaves, roses, benzoin, iris, and white musk.
Diptyque produced their first scented water (diptyque perfume) in 1968, L'Eau, which was later followed by a series of other scented waters, which are also available as home products such as soap.
Tam Dao Bewitching and sensuous Oriental woody unisex scent made from the Oriental Goa sandalwood.
Diptyque Tam Dao Eau de Toilette is a spicy fragrance based on the scents of the rainforest. It has a musky blend of rosewood, cypress and ambergris, coupled with rich and exotic sandalwood from Goa.
LOmbre Dans LEau This perfume was launched by Diptyque in 1983. The notes are listed as black currant leaf and Bulgarian rose; Diptyque describes the fragrance as "the scent of a green riverside garden" .
It was created by Serge Kalouguine, who was also the perfumer for Diptyque Olène.
